def start_credis(node_ip_address,
port=None,
redirect_output=False,
cleanup=True):
"""Start the credis global state store.
Credis is a chain replicated reliable redis store. It consists
of one master process that acts as a controller and a number of
chain members (currently two, the head and the tail).
Args:
node_ip_address: The IP address of the current node. This is only used
for recording the log filenames in Redis.
port (int): If provided, the primary Redis shard will be started on
this port.
redirect_output (bool): True if output should be redirected to a file
and false otherwise.
cleanup (bool): True if using Ray in local mode. If cleanup is true,
then all Redis processes started by this method will be killed by
services.cleanup() when the Python process that imported services
exits.
Returns:
The address (ip_address:port) of the credis master process.
"""
components = ["credis_master", "credis_head", "credis_tail"]
modules = [CREDIS_MASTER_MODULE, CREDIS_MEMBER_MODULE,
CREDIS_MEMBER_MODULE]
ports = []
for i, component in enumerate(components):
stdout_file, stderr_file = new_log_files(
component, redirect_output)
new_port, _ = start_redis_instance(
node_ip_address=node_ip_address, port=port,
stdout_file=stdout_file, stderr_file=stderr_file,
cleanup=cleanup,
module=modules[i],
executable=CREDIS_EXECUTABLE)
ports.append(new_port)
[master_port, head_port, tail_port] = ports
# Connect the members to the master
master_client = redis.StrictRedis(host=node_ip_address, port=master_port)
master_client.execute_command("MASTER.ADD", node_ip_address, head_port)
master_client.execute_command("MASTER.ADD", node_ip_address, tail_port)
return address(node_ip_address, master_port)

#!/usr/bin/env bash
set -x
# Cause the script to exit if a single command fails.
set -e
TP_DIR=$(cd "$(dirname "${BASH_SOURCE:-$0}")"; pwd)/../
ROOT_DIR=$TP_DIR/..
if [[ "${RAY_USE_NEW_GCS}" = "on" ]]; then
if [ ! -d $TP_DIR/pkg/credis ]; then
pushd "$TP_DIR/pkg/"
rm -rf credis
git clone --recursive https://github.com/ray-project/credis
popd
pushd "$TP_DIR/pkg/credis"
git checkout 6be4a739ab5e795c98402b27c2e254f86e3524ea
# TODO(pcm): Get the build environment for tcmalloc set up and compile redis
# with tcmalloc.
# NOTE(zongheng): if we don't specify MALLOC=jemalloc, then build behiavors
# differ between Mac (libc) and Linux (jemalloc)... This breaks our CMake
# rules.
pushd redis && make -j MALLOC=jemalloc && popd
pushd glog && cmake -DWITH_GFLAGS=off . && make -j && popd
# NOTE(zongheng): DO NOT USE -j parallel build for leveldb as it's incorrect!
pushd leveldb && CXXFLAGS="$CXXFLAGS -fPIC" make && popd
mkdir build
pushd build
cmake ..
make -j
popd
mkdir -p $ROOT_DIR/python/ray/core/src/credis/redis/src/
cp redis/src/redis-server $ROOT_DIR/python/ray/core/src/credis/redis/src/redis-server
mkdir -p $ROOT_DIR/python/ray/core/src/credis/build/src/
cp build/src/libmaster.so $ROOT_DIR/python/ray/core/src/credis/build/src/libmaster.so
cp build/src/libmember.so $ROOT_DIR/python/ray/core/src/credis/build/src/libmember.so
popd
fi
fi
